摘要
Severe acute pancreatitis (SAP) is a common acute abdominal disease. This study was designed to investigate the preventive effects of curcumin on SAP and its possible mechanism of action. We observed increased volume of ascites, serum AMY, IL-6, and TNF-alpha levels, and expression of TLR-4 and NF-kappa B mRNA and protein in a rat model of SAP. Application of curcumin resulted in lower ascites volume and serum AMY. The levels of serum cytokines IL-10 and TNF-alpha were also significantly reduced after curcumin treatment, as evident from ELISA analysis. RT-PCR analysis showed down-regulation of TLR4 and NF-kappa B expressions as a function of curcumin treatment. Our results demonstrate the protective effect of curcumin in a rat model of SAP via the involvement of TLR-4/NF-kappa B signaling pathway.
